Get Recommendations →Why Visit Busan?
- 1Beautiful urban beaches like Haeundae and Gwangalli
- 2Vibrant food culture at Jagalchi Market and BIFF Square
- 3Unique village scenery at Gamcheon Culture Village and Huinnyeoul Culture Village
- 4Excellent accessibility - only 2.5 hours from Seoul by KTX
Best Time
Spring (Apr-May) and autumn (Sep-Oct) are best. Summer (Jul-Aug) is beach season but watch for monsoons.
Budget
About 50,000-100,000 KRW/day. Accommodation and food are slightly cheaper than Seoul.
Transport Tips
About 2.5 hours from Seoul by KTX. City subway and buses are well-connected; local buses are best for coastal areas.
Indoor Alternatives
Great options for rainy or extremely hot days
- 🏛️Busan Museum of Art - contemporary art collection
- 🎨Busan Cinema Center - home of the Busan International Film Festival
- ☕National Maritime Museum - ocean and maritime culture exhibits
Busan FAQ
Q. How many days for Busan?
2-3 days for main spots, 4-5 days for a relaxed trip including nearby areas.
Q. Haeundae vs Gwangalli?
Haeundae has a wider beach with more facilities; Gwangalli offers a stunning night view of Gwangan Bridge.
Q. Best local food in Busan?
Try dwaeji-gukbap (pork soup rice), milmyeon (cold noodles), ssiat-hotteok (seed pancakes), and fresh sashimi at Jagalchi Market.
